Output 31bf66e80830c5926600e6b8025f8d1bb396ff16683246aaee86cedde80d8156:1

value
13955960
script pubkey
OP_0 OP_PUSHBYTES_20 fc9d4f20ac4f6be4252bc461885b9c2540dc34cd
address
ltc1qljw57g9vfa47gfftc3scskuuy4qdcdxdxqdp23
transaction
31bf66e80830c5926600e6b8025f8d1bb396ff16683246aaee86cedde80d8156
spent
true